Community activist and volunteer Viola ‘Vi’ Hawkins celebrates 85th birthday

October 17, 2024

On Sunday, October 13, 2024 community leader, activist and volunteer Viola “Vi” Hawkins celebrated her milestone 85th birthday at the Historic Tripoli Shrine Center, 3000 W. Wisconsin Ave. Vi has been a servant within the community since 1961. Her volunteer accomplishments span more than 60 years.

She began her volunteering as a Grey Lady for the Red Cross, and has been a member of the League of Women Voters. She became a voter registrar and poll worker, Cub Scouts and Explorers Post leader of Boy Scouts of America, church council member, and Milwaukee County Statement Program. She served as a board member of the following organizations: Dineen Park Neighborhood Org., Jobs with Peace Org., Interfaith Older Adults, Madison State Aging Advisory, MCDA Commissioner, Revitalize Milwaukee, Milwaukee Safety & Civic Commissioner, and she created the Jazzy Jewels Dance Troupe. Most recently she became an MATC. Foundation Board member and has developed a Vi Hawkins Grassroot Scholarship at MATC. She has marched alongside the late Father Groppi, Rev. Jesse Jackson and other local and national political activist and spiritual leaders.

At her party many in the audience of friends, family, community and church leaders came forward to give thanks and shared their praise for the work she has done. There were also many of the people she has helped through her work, who spoke of the positive impact she had on their life by giving them the encouragement and support they needed to be the best they can be.

Photos by Yvonne Kemp

In attendance were Vi’s daughters Debra Anthony and Gwendolyn Johnson; and County Executive David Crowley.
